## Tuning

Gridsmith's fill quality depends almost entirely on the beam width and the retry budget. Wider beams improve theme-entry placement but blow up runtime on 21x21 grids; retries past a dozen rarely help. The dictionary weight cutoff controls how often obscure entries sneak in — lower it cautiously. Symmetry enforcement is cheap and should stay on. All of these were last calibrated against the Penleigh word list, so revisit them if the list changes. Current constants are listed below.

tuning constants:
RATE_LIMITS = {
    "wenwyn": 5,
    "druael": 1,
}

All visitors to the Klerrow Point lobby must be signed in at the front desk before passing the turnstile line, without exception, including returning contractors and former staff. Confirm the host's name, record the visitor's arrival time, and issue a dated day-sticker that must be worn visibly at chest height. Visitors may not be left unescorted past the atrium doors; if a host is delayed more than fifteen minutes, seat the visitor in the glazed waiting area. To release the escort gate for accompanied visitors, enter the code below.

door code, tajof-kageg: bdg-QVDCE-3

Account recovery fragment — Driftlark platform. Reviewer note: the Kestrel and Plover client SDKs must expose identical recovery flows; any parity gap blocks merge. Verify both SDKs call the same reset endpoint and render the same challenge screen. To exercise the staging recovery path end to end, authenticate with the passphrase below.

strongbox words: druvan-lamys-eliius-jorax-istox-soreth-ulays-gilix-ralix-oliiel-norwyn-casvan-praius